WebApr 11, 2024 · Gage Repeatability and Reproducibility (GR&R) is a statistical method used to assess the measurement system variation of a process. The calculation of GR&R can be broken down into several steps: Step 1: Select the Sample Size. The first step is to determine the sample size for the GR&R study. WebThe reproducibility and robustness of only a small fraction of published biomedical results has been tested; furthermore, when reproducibility is tested, it is often not found. This situation is termed 'the reproducibility crisis', and it …
